ROCK HILL, S.C. – Carson-Newman
College’s Robert Hill has been named South
Atlantic Conference Player of the Week, league officials announced
Tuesday. Hill wins the award for the first time in his career as an
Eagle.
In South Atlantic Conference action Saturday against Wingate, Hill
scored all three of C-N’s goals en route to a 3-1 victory. It
was the first time during the 2009 season that a Carson-Newman
player has registered three goals in a match.
The Middlesbrough, England native leads the Eagles with nine goals
and 21 points on the season including two match-winners.
Carson-Newman is 8-3-1 on the year with a 5-1-0 mark in league
play, placing the team atop the standings with 15 points.
The SAC Men’s Soccer Player of the Week is voted on by the
staff of the league office.
